From 5bd3f38638acab633d181359cc9ec27b80f84d43 Mon Sep 17 00:00:00 2001 From: Jean-Michel Trivi Date: Fri, 13 Jun 2014 16:06:54 -0700 Subject: AudioPolicyManager: return output for audio attributes In AudioPolicyManager, support querying an output or playback strategy for audio attributes, instead of a stream type, In AudioTrack creation, use the output returned for the track's attributes.
